Paul Feig’s “Another Simple Favor” will open the 2025 SXSW Film & TV Festival on March 7. This is the sequel to 2018’s playfully entertaining “A Simple Favor.” The original’s stars, Blake Lively and Anna Kendrick, are back for the second instalment.
“A Simple Favor” tackled widowed mommy vlogger, Stephanie (Anna Kendrick), who befriends the secretive Emily (Blake Lively). When Emily suddenly disappears, Stephanie takes it upon herself to investigate, uncovering dark secrets about her friend’s past. In the sequel, a murder transpires at Emily's extravagant wedding to an Italian businessman in the island of Capri, Italy.
It was just last November that Feig was hoping the sequel, helmed by Amazon/MGM, would be theatrically released after “through the roof” test screenings. That will sadly not be the case as today’s press release indicates a straight to streaming date set up on May 1. Feig must be bummed.
The first ‘Simple Favor’ had a small budget of $20M and grossed close to $100M worldwide, and that’s before it ended up getting a much larger audience on streaming. Sadly, since we’re in the middle of what’s being dubbed as the “streaming wars,” Amazon sees too much potential for the sequel to expand its platform’s audience and viewing numbers.
